This specific remix often features Michael Jackson’s footage from his "Bad" or "The Way You Make Me Feel" eras, digitally synced to the frantic beats of the song "Akka Maga" . 🎵 The Song: "Akka Maga" The track at the heart of this trend has a surprising and emotional history that contrasts with its upbeat "mass" anthem vibe: Original Artist: Composed and sung by Malaysian Tamil artist (founder of the band The Keys) . Hidden Story: The song was a heartfelt dedication to Darkkey’s niece, Malarvilli, who suffered a severe fire accident . Purpose: Darkkey released the song to raise RM18,000 for her reconstructive treatment; the public's overwhelming support through cassette sales successfully funded her surgery . Legacy: Decades later, it remains a "mass" favorite in Tamil cinema culture, known for its infectious dholak beats and energy . 🕺 The "Michael Jackson" Connection Michael Jackson's influence on Tamil entertainment is profound, creating a "Peter MaaMaa" (a local term for MJ-influenced performers) subculture . The Story Behind "Akka Maga" While many search for the song as a "Michael Jackson remix," the track actually has a profound and touching origin. The Artist: The song was originally performed by Darkkey, a legendary Malaysian Tamil singer known for his electrifying stage presence that heavily channeled Michael Jackson's style. A Personal Mission: Contrary to its upbeat tempo, the song was a dedicated effort to help Darkkey's niece, Malarvilli, who had survived a severe fire accident. Public Impact: Darkkey released "Akka Maga" to raise RM18,000 for her reconstructive surgery. The public response was so overwhelming that the cassettes sold out, successfully funding her treatment. Why the Michael Jackson Connection? The viral "remix" videos often feature Michael Jackson’s iconic dance moves—such as the moonwalk or high-energy sequences from Thriller and Smooth Criminal—synced perfectly to the "Akka Maga" beat. The Vibe: The fast-paced dholak beats and "kuthu" rhythm of the song mirror the intensity of MJ’s legendary choreography, making it a favorite for mashup creators on platforms like YouTube and Instagram. Cinematic Homage: Tamil cinema has a long history of MJ influence. From Prabhu Deva’s "Indian Michael Jackson" title to recent films like Michael (2023), the King of Pop's aesthetic remains a "mass" favorite in Kollywood.
